Exploring Ways to Leverage the 2026 Wheelchair Basketball World Championships to Achieve Wheelchair Basketball Canada’s Strategic Objectives

It is well-documented that strategic leveraging of sport events is necessary for long-term positive outcomes to occur. However, leveraging remains challenging in practice as the operational demands of event hosting may be prioritized over ancillary programs and initiatives. Wheelchair Basketball Canada is hosting the 2026 Wheelchair Basketball World Championships and has aligned broader organizational strategic objectives (such as growing sport opportunities for Canadians with disabilities) with hosting the 2026 event. Therefore, the goal of this project is to develop and propose an initial leveraging plan for the 2026 Wheelchair Basketball World Championships so that organizational objectives may be met. This partnership will offer the partner organization additional support for achieving leveraging goals and may provide insight into successful leveraging strategies for future sport event hosting. As sport events are often, at least in part, publicly funded, ensuring that events are used strategically for broader outcomes is essential for sustainable event hosting in Canada.
